Transaction 63e1575595b504d6e0713214e99f30cd0aa8189fe37bf4fbfbfa1ba83682688e
1 Input
1 Output
-
63e1575595b504d6e0713214e99f30cd0aa8189fe37bf4fbfbfa1ba83682688e:0
- value
- 68347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cc16deda262272a9db7317838810f46bde9963a OP_EQUAL
- address
- 3QjTvbWh9z9erhMMgi4gVxPc8gt8L7DLnD